‘High quality roads at low cost is our mission’ : Nitin Gadkari

Date:

Nagpur : “Building high quality roads at low cost with the help of innovative steps is the mission for the Ministry of Road Transport and Highways,” said Nitin Gadkari, Union Minister for Road Transport and Highways here on Thursday as he inaugurated the technical exhibition of 79th annual conference of Indian Road Congress (IRC) at Divisional Sports Complex, Mankapur.

Gadkari appealed to researchers and experts to contribute for quality construction with minimal expenses to tide over the challenge of budget limitation.

“Budget limitation is a big challenge before all development works. Researchers and experts should come forward and contribute in this area,” said Gadkari.

Nirmal Kumar, Secretary General, IRC; Chandrashekhar Joshi, Secretary (Road), PWD; Ulhas Debadwar, Chief Engineer, PWD, and Chairman, Local Organising Committee and Ramesh Hotwani, Secretary, Local Organising Committee were present during inauguration.

Talking about the technical exhibition, Gadkari said, “It is the platform where different companies can get chance to display their modern equipment and technologies for road construction and safety.”
